Heroku Accounts:轻松管理多账户的利器
项目介绍
在现代软件开发中,开发者往往需要管理多个Heroku账户,例如个人账户和工作账户。为了简化这一过程,Heroku Accounts
插件应运而生。这个开源项目旨在帮助开发者轻松地在多个Heroku账户之间切换,从而提高工作效率。
项目技术分析
Heroku Accounts
是一个基于命令行的工具,通过安装Heroku CLI插件的方式集成到开发者的日常工作流中。它利用Heroku的API和CLI框架,实现了账户的添加、切换、列表查看和删除等功能。项目采用了标准的JavaScript编码风格,确保代码的可读性和可维护性。
项目及技术应用场景
应用场景
- 个人与工作分离:开发者可以在个人账户和工作账户之间轻松切换,避免混淆。
- 多团队协作:在多个团队或项目中工作时,可以为每个团队或项目创建独立的Heroku账户,并通过
Heroku Accounts
快速切换。 - 自动化部署:在CI/CD流水线中,可以通过脚本自动切换账户,实现不同环境的自动化部署。
技术应用
- Heroku CLI插件:通过插件机制扩展Heroku CLI的功能,使其支持多账户管理。
- 单点登录(SSO):支持通过SSO方式添加账户,确保企业级安全需求。
- 命令行交互:提供友好的命令行界面,方便开发者快速上手。
项目特点
- 简单易用:只需几条命令即可完成账户的添加、切换和删除,操作简便。
- 支持SSO:支持企业级单点登录,满足企业用户的安全需求。
- 高效切换:快速在多个账户之间切换,提高开发效率。
- 开源免费:作为开源项目,
Heroku Accounts
完全免费,社区支持活跃。
结语
Heroku Accounts
是一个强大且易用的工具,特别适合需要管理多个Heroku账户的开发者。无论你是个人开发者还是企业用户,Heroku Accounts
都能帮助你轻松管理账户,提升工作效率。赶快尝试一下吧!
$ heroku plugins:install heroku-accounts
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考